Did you know that regenerative agriculture helps to fight the climate crisis? According to The Climate Reality Project, “it is a system of farming principles and practices that seeks to rehabilitate and enhance the entire ecosystem of the farm by placing a heavy premium on soil health with attention also paid to water management, fertilizer use, and more.” The process fights the climate crisis by pulling carbon from the atmosphere and sequestering it in the ground.

Long before Farm Hounds was launched in 2016, this small Atlanta-based business focused on the health and happiness of dogs with a boarding and daycare facility. Offering a curated selection of foods, treats, and accessories for customers, the business expanded into the retail space launching The Whole Dog Market. In 2015, a new project arose as the store brand worked to develop all-natural treats and chews direct from the farm. The partnership was so fulfilling that from there, Farm Hounds was born.
